How much do manager of operations j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ager of operations in Carthage, MO is $53,853.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$34,800.00 and $65,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a manager of operations collaborate with other departments to drive organizational success?

A Manager of Operations regularly works cross-functionally with teams such as finance, human resources, and sales to ensure smooth business processes and alignment with company goals. This often involves coordinating project timelines, optimizing resource allocation, and facilitating communication between departments to address operational challenges. By fostering strong interdepartmental relationships, Managers of Operations help identify bottlenecks, implement process improvements, and support strategic initiatives that contribute to organizational growth. Effective collaboration is key to maintaining efficiency and meeting performance targets.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ager of operations,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manager of Operations, you need strong leadership, analytical, and organizational skills, often supported by a bachelor’s deg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, project management software, and process improvement methodologies like Six Sigma is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and team-building abilities help drive performance and manage cross-functional teams effectively. These skills ensure efficient operations, strategic alignment, and the achievement of organizational goals.

What does a manager of operations do?

A manager of operations oversees daily business activities to ensure efficiency and productivity. They coordinate departments, develop processes, manage budgets, and implement strategies to meet organizational goals, often using tools like project management software.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ills are essential for this role.

Job Description Summary: The Manager of Adult Psychiatric Practices (ADAPP) assists the Director of Adult Outpatient Services in planning, implementing, operating, and evaluating the Center's clinical services consistent with the Center and Program processes and policies. Clinical Services shall include, but not be limited to, Advance Practice Nurses, Registered Nurses, LPN's, Psychologists, Social Workers, Counselors, and other clinical staff necessary to provide the behavioral health care needs of the individual and family. The Manager guides services to individuals impacted by a variety of behavioral health (addiction/substance abuse and mental health) issues, recognizing that the individuals we serve often have experienced trauma that affects their development and adjustment. The Manager will demonstrate a warm and welcoming empathic, hopeful attitude, conveying a philosophy of dual recovery. They will be trained in trauma-informed care and will work to help provide services in an environment that is sensitive and responsive which will prevent victimization, abuse, or trauma as a result of the care received. The Manager of Adult Psychiatric Practices reports to the Director of Adult Psychiatric Practices.

About Freeman Health System

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Freeman Health System, based in Joplin, Missouri, US, operates within the healthcare industry, providing comprehensive services to the community. The system, found on the official website freemanhealth.com, is committed to offering high-quality care, with services including medical and surgical services, rehabilitation, emergency medicine, and wellness programs. The organization's history dates back to 1925, beginning as a ten-bed hospital with five employees and has since grown into a well-established healthcare system with around 300 physicians and over 5,000 staff members. The system's mission is to improve the health of the communities by providing the highest quality healthcare in a compassionate and caring environment.
